Hot Air - Physics Balloon Puzzle Game

Seele01-Flash
By
Hot Air is a charming physics-based puzzle game where you control a delicate balloon through challenging obstacle courses. Use strategic airstream creation to navigate 20 levels plus 5 bonus stages in this retro pixel art adventure.

Prompt

MODEL: Seele01-Flash
Please use Three.js to generate a **mobile-first game** with the theme "**Hot Air: Skyward Drift**". Please read the following detailed game design requirements first, and then generate the code accordingly: ### 1. Assets & Environment * **Visual Style:** Recreate the classic "Nitrome" aesthetic using a vibrant **Voxel Art or High-definition Pixel Art** style within a 3D environment. The scene should look like a diorama. * **Main Character (The Balloon):** A spherical blue balloon with a glossy, pixel-shaded texture. It carries a small brown basket with a tiny blue character inside. When it moves, the basket should sway slightly (physics-based pendulum motion). * **The Cursor/Tool:** A stylized fan or propeller icon that follows the user's touch point. It should emit visible particle effects (white wind streams) to indicate the direction of the air force. * **Environment:** * **Background:** A scrolling background of warm orange/sunset hues with fluffy, blocky clouds (parallex scrolling preferred for depth). * **Obstacles:** Green, thorny vine structures and solid brick walls. These should have sharp edges to visually communicate danger. * **Particles:** Pop effects (confetti) when the balloon bursts, and continuous wind trail particles from the fan. * **Mobile Optimization:** Use simple geometries (spheres, cubes) with pixel-art textures rather than high-poly models to ensure 60fps on mobile. Implement object pooling for wind particles. ### 2. Audio Requirements * **BGM:** An upbeat, chiptune-inspired track with a jazzy, fast-paced rhythm. Think "16-bit era sky level" music—lighthearted but driving. * **Sound Effects:** * **Wind/Fan:** A "Whoosh" or varying pitch white noise that plays when the user holds down touch, pitch-shifting slightly based on intensity. * **Collision/Death:** A sharp "Pop!" sound followed by a comical falling whistle. * **Victory/Goal:** A classic retro chime or fanfare (e.g., ascending major arpeggio). * **Ambience:** Subtle wind howling at high altitudes. ### 3. Gameplay Loop * **Core Mechanic:** The player does **not** control the balloon directly. Instead, they control a "Fan" cursor. * The balloon floats in zero-gravity or low-gravity conditions with slight friction. * The player applies force by positioning the fan relative to the balloon. (e.g., Placing the fan *below* the balloon pushes it *up*; placing it to the *left* pushes it *right*). * **Objective:** Navigate the balloon from the Start Point to the Goal Ring without touching any walls or obstacles. * **Failure State:** If the balloon body touches a wall, spike, or enemy, it pops immediately -> Level Reset. * **Progression:** Score is based on time taken to reach the goal. Collectible stars can be placed in hard-to-reach areas for bonus points. ### 4. Mobile Controls & Interaction * **Touch Input (The Fan):** * **Drag & Hold:** The user touches the screen to spawn the Fan at that location. The Fan remains active as long as the finger is held down. * **Visual Feedback:** A line or cone of wind particles should project from the touch point toward the balloon to show the player exactly where the force is being applied. * **Orientation:** **Portrait Mode** (Vertical) is preferred to allow for vertical level climbing, which fits mobile screens better. * **Haptic Feedback:** * Light vibration when the wind force connects with the balloon (pushing it). * Heavy vibration/jolt on death (balloon pop). * **UI:** Minimalist HUD. * A "Pause" button in the top-right corner (44x44px hit area). * A "Restart" button clearly visible on the Game Over screen. Do not ask for clarification. Do not request confirmation. Directly execute the generation task based on the given instructions.

Game Introduction

About the Game

Hot Air is an engaging physics-based puzzle game that combines strategic thinking with precise control mechanics. In this delightful retro-styled adventure, you take control of a fragile balloon that must navigate through increasingly complex levels filled with obstacles and hazards. The game features beautiful pixel art graphics and intuitive mouse-based controls that make it accessible to players of all skill levels.

With 20 main levels and 5 additional bonus stages, Hot Air offers hours of challenging gameplay that will test your understanding of physics and wind mechanics. Each level presents unique obstacles and requires careful planning to successfully guide your balloon to safety.

Core Features

Hot Air delivers an exceptional puzzle gaming experience with several standout features:

  • Physics-Based Gameplay : Experience realistic balloon movement affected by airstreams and momentum
  • Intuitive Mouse Controls : Simple yet precise control scheme using only your mouse
  • 25 Total Levels : Navigate through 20 main stages plus 5 challenging bonus levels
  • Retro Pixel Art Style : Enjoy charming 8-bit inspired graphics and animations
  • Progressive Difficulty : Levels gradually increase in complexity and challenge
  • Instant Restart : Quick retry system keeps the gameplay flowing smoothly

Unique Airstream Mechanics

The game's signature feature is its innovative airstream creation system. Using your mouse, you can generate wind currents that push and guide your balloon through the environment. This mechanic requires both strategic planning and real-time adjustment as you navigate around obstacles.

Challenging Obstacle Design

Each level is carefully crafted with various hazards including walls, spikes, and moving enemies. One touch means instant balloon pop, creating a tension-filled experience that rewards patience and precision over rushed movements.

Gameplay Instructions

Mastering Hot Air requires understanding both the controls and the physics system:

  • Mouse Movement : Move your cursor to create airstreams that push the balloon
  • Strategic Positioning : Plan your airstream placement to guide the balloon safely
  • Momentum Management : Use physics to your advantage by building and controlling balloon speed
  • Obstacle Avoidance : Keep the balloon away from walls, spikes, and enemies

The key to success is patience and observation. Study each level layout before making your moves, and remember that gentle, controlled movements often work better than aggressive airstream creation.

Operation Guide

Getting started with Hot Air is straightforward:

  1. Launch the Game : Click play to begin your balloon adventure
  2. Mouse Control : Use your mouse cursor to create invisible airstreams
  3. Guide the Balloon : Move the cursor around the balloon to push it in desired directions
  4. Avoid Hazards : Keep the balloon away from any solid objects or enemies
  5. Reach the Goal : Navigate to the level exit to progress to the next stage
  6. Retry if Needed : If your balloon pops, instantly restart the level to try again

Why Play Hot Air

Hot Air stands out in the puzzle game genre for several compelling reasons. The game offers a perfect balance of challenge and accessibility, making it suitable for both casual players looking for quick entertainment and puzzle enthusiasts seeking deeper strategic gameplay.

The physics-based mechanics create emergent gameplay situations where creative solutions often work better than obvious approaches. Each level feels like a small physics experiment, encouraging players to think creatively about wind dynamics and momentum.

The retro pixel art style provides nostalgic charm while maintaining modern gameplay standards. The visual design is both functional and beautiful, with clear visual feedback that helps players understand the game's physics system.

With 25 total levels, the game provides substantial content for a browser-based puzzle game. The progression system ensures that players gradually build their skills, with bonus levels offering additional challenges for those who master the main campaign.

Frequently Asked Questions (FAQ)